Exploring Cellular Energy with NAD+
Nicotinamide Adenine Dinucleotide (NAD+) is a research compound supplied for controlled laboratory investigation. Researchers study this coenzyme because it plays a key role in cellular energy processes, redox systems, and molecular activity within experimental models. As the oxidized form of NADH, NAD+ actively supports electron transfer reactions examined in laboratory research.
Because NAD+ functions within the Electron Transport Chain, researchers use it to study how electrons move through biological systems during energy related processes. Therefore, scientists can explore cellular energy pathways and redox balance under controlled experimental conditions.
